NewtekOne Inc. Depositary Shares Non-Cumulative Perpetual Preferred Stock Series B (NEWTP) is trading at $23.8 as of 2026-04-03, registering a 0.00% change from its previous closing price. No recent earnings data is available for the security as of the current date, so this analysis focuses on prevailing technical price levels, broader market context for preferred equity securities, and potential near-term trading scenarios for NEWTP. Market Context

Recent trading volume for NEWTP has been consistent with average historical levels, with no outsized spikes or drops in activity recorded in recent weeks. Trading action has been largely range-bound, with no company-specific news announcements driving price movement as of this month. Broader trends in the U.S. preferred stock market have been muted in recent weeks, as market participants weigh potential upcoming shifts in monetary policy, a key driver of preferred equity performance given their fixed dividend structures. Analysts estimate that preferred securities in the financial services segment, which includes NEWTP, have seen modest inflows in recent sessions, though overall activity remains subdued amid ongoing uncertainty about future interest rate trajectories. Credit market conditions, another key factor for preferred equity valuations, have remained stable as of late, with no major dislocations observed that would likely drive material swings in NEWTP price action independent of broader sector moves. Technical Analysis

As of current trading levels, NEWTP has a well-established near-term support level at $22.61 and a near-term resistance level at $24.99, meaning the security is currently trading roughly midway between these two key technical markers. Its relative strength index (RSI) is in the mid-40s as of the current date, indicating neutral short-term momentum with no signs of overbought or oversold conditions that would typically signal an imminent price reversal. NEWTP is also trading within a tight range of its short-term moving averages, while longer-term moving averages align closely with the $22.61 support level, potentially reinforcing that level as a key floor for near-term price action. Recent tests of both support and resistance have held, with no confirmed breaks to the upside or downside observed on above-average volume, suggesting that market participants are currently pricing in a limited range for the security in the short term. The $23.8 midpoint level where NEWTP is currently trading has acted as a pivot point in recent sessions, with price reversing quickly when moving more than a percentage point above or below this level in intraday trading. Outlook

In upcoming trading sessions, there are three key scenarios that could play out for NEWTP, based on current technical and market conditions. First, a break above the $24.99 resistance level accompanied by higher-than-average volume could signal a potential shift in short-term momentum, possibly leading to a test of higher unestablished price levels in subsequent weeks. Second, a break below the $22.61 support level on elevated volume could indicate rising selling pressure, which may lead to further near-term price weakness. Third, the security could continue trading in its current range between support and resistance, a likely scenario given the prevailing neutral technical indicators and lack of near-term company-specific catalysts. Market participants monitoring NEWTP may wish to pay close attention to volume trends during any tests of key technical levels, as high volume during a break could indicate greater conviction behind the move. Broader macroeconomic releases related to interest rates and credit market conditions could also impact NEWTP price action in the near term, potentially overriding technical patterns in the event of material surprises in economic data.
